The plots/ directory holds all the figures from the Turbeville et al. (2021) paper. All of these plots were generated by files in python_scripts/ which use the local package utility/. Some tables in .csv format are saved in the tables/ directory. These tables were generated using the model output and data externally then imported to this repository. For more information, see README.md in that directory.
This repository is not designed to be downloaded and used out of the box for your data. The python files, especially the utility package is very specific for use with DYAMOND models. I suppose you could make your own utility modules and then run the figure scripts; however, I recommend just looking at the figure scripts and using the specific plots that you wish to replicate.
